List of game show hosts
This is a list of game show hosts. A game show host is a profession involving the hosting of game shows. Game shows usually range from a half hour to an hour long and involve a prize. Game shows are not the same as reality competitions which span through weeks (i.e. American Idol, Survivor, etc.)
